1
0
mirror of https://git.openwrt.org/feed/packages.git synced 2024-06-26 01:27:41 +02:00

net/mwan3: unify logging in mwan3track

Signed-off-by: Florian Eckert <fe@dev.tdt.de>
This commit is contained in:
Florian Eckert 2017-04-04 15:33:37 +02:00
parent 23339d7ae1
commit 51367883fc

View File

@ -1,5 +1,7 @@
#!/bin/sh
LOG="/usr/bin/logger -t $(basename "$0")[$$] -p"
main() {
[ -z "$12" ] && echo "Error: should not be started manually" && exit 0
@ -40,13 +42,13 @@ main() {
fi
if [ $score -eq $8 ]; then
logger -t mwan3track -p notice "Interface $1 ($2) is offline"
$LOG notice "Interface $1 ($2) is offline"
env -i ACTION=ifdown INTERFACE=$1 DEVICE=$2 /sbin/hotplug-call iface
score=0
fi
else
if [ $score -lt $(($7+$8)) ] && [ $lost -gt 0 ]; then
logger -t mwan3track -p info "Lost $(($lost*$4)) ping(s) on interface $1 ($2)"
$LOG info "Lost $(($lost*$4)) ping(s) on interface $1 ($2)"
fi
let score++
@ -59,7 +61,7 @@ main() {
fi
if [ $score -eq $8 ]; then
logger -t mwan3track -p notice "Interface $1 ($2) is online"
$LOG notice "Interface $1 ($2) is online"
env -i ACTION=ifup INTERFACE=$1 DEVICE=$2 /sbin/hotplug-call iface
rm /var/run/mwan3track-$1.pid
exit 0